Display Devices

Note that you can use the HDMI (High-Definition Multimedia Interface) cable con-
nected to the HDMI-Out port or DisplayPort cable connected to the DisplayPort to
connect an external display. See your display device manual to see which formats
are supported.
SLI Configuration & Multiple Displays
Note that if SLI configuration is enabled only a Single display may be used as the display
device.
Display Mode
Single
One of the connected displays is used as the display device
Clone simply shows an exact copy of the Primary display desktop on
Clone Displays
the other display(s). This mode will drive multiple displays with the
same content
Extend treats both connected displays as separate devices, and they
act as a virtual desktop resulting in a large workspace. When enabled,
Extend
you can drag any icons or windows across to the other display desktop.
It is therefore possible to have one program visible in one of the
displays, and a different program visible in the other display
